About Chami Bhainskot Village
Chami Bhainskot is a small village in Munsiari tehsil, in the district of Pithoragarh, Uttarakhand.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 344, made up of 162 males and 182 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 1,123 females per 1000 males. The village covers 334.98 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 262553,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Chami Bhainskot
The census records public bus service for Chami Bhainskot as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. Private bus service is recorded as Available within 5 - 10 km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
